Our stylish top picks for lovers of design.
For the space-curators, the furniture-rearrangers and the Pinterest-scrollers: here are the most stylish gifts to suit the interior inclined.
we're pretty on-brand with our love of chic magazine racks, and this perch rack ($60) seems like the perfect place to display one's favourite Western Canadian lifestyle magazine. Just saying. eq3.com
This colourful Plisse pepper mill ($225) from Alessi is straight out of the '80s. It adds a little spice to meals, but also serves as an eclectic mini sculpture for the table. shop.vanspecial.com
From Toronto designer Mary Ratcliffe comes these stunning Calacatta Gold catch-all trays (from $55). Theyre inspired by the marble in Italy's Apuan Alps, and no two are exactly the same. switzercultcreative.com
Low-energy LED lighting brand Tala and colour masters Farrow and Ball collaborated to create the gorgeous Muse portable table lantern ($512). It's shown here in Garden Green, but also comes in Candlenut White and Hackles Black. lightformshop.com
Design isnt just for the home, of coursethese XO earrings ($35) from Vancouver-based Devi Arts Collective bring effortless style wherever they go. deviartscollective.com
For the less-is-more designophile on your list, these pretty tapered candles ($22) and Ester and Erik brass candle holders ($58) are a minimalist match made in heaven. gildandco.com
